Got new Bil Hd and 881s. I had a local 4x4 shop quote me for spring compression and assembling top hats on shocks. They quoted $110/hr and said this typically takes them 2-2.5 hours. Sound right to y'all. I figured I'd pay under $100 to assemble the two front shocks. Am I crazy or is it them?

If that's going to take them 2-2.5 hours, it's time for another shop. Should take them 15 minutes with a wall mounted spring compressor. Are you sure they weren't quoting you for an install too?

Go to Advance Auto, rent a spring compressor (for free) and do it yourself. It's easy.
 
I agree with what the others said. They probably assumed you'd be coming in with your vehicle and that they'd have to remove and reinstall the assembly. Otherwise don't go anywhere near that shop.

I already posted this in a thread I started but I got the chance to watch the wall mounted press in action. If they charge you over $80 then definitely take it somewhere else. It took the guy 10 minutes to do one (probably not even that long) He could have done the second one quicker since the press would have been set up after doing the first but didnt have to since I did one side myself with the compressors from autozone
 
When I had my spacer lift in the front, I took the struts to the local Midas. They compressed the springs, added in the spacers, and reassembled everything. They only charged me $50.
